Thatch Valued at $1 Billion as It Transforms Employer Healthcare Cost Management
Thatch has reached a $1 billion valuation by helping employers control healthcare costs through an Individual Coverage Health Reimbursement Arrangement. This model enables companies to support employees' individual insurance plans, offering a flexible alternative to traditional company-wide health insurance, addressing the surge in healthcare expenses effectively.

Zocdoc Sets Its Sights on Revolutionizing Healthcare Booking Like Resy Transformed Dining
Zocdoc is expanding its Care Access Network to integrate appointment booking into major platforms like Yelp and Amazon Health AI, aiming to simplify healthcare scheduling. With 200,000 providers and growing partnerships, Zocdoc reduces wait times and no-shows, positioning itself as a key player in transforming healthcare booking. The company is now profitable and focused on increasing brand awareness to reach more consumers.

AI-Designed Drug Shows Potential to Reverse Aging in Early Trials
An AI-designed drug named rentosertib, created by Insilico Medicine, shows promise in reversing biological aging according to early clinical trials using AI-based aging clocks. While results are encouraging, the study's small sample and scientific debate over aging measurements mean more research is needed before the drug can gain approval.
DeepMind Unveils AlphaGenome Atlas to Accelerate Rare Disease Research
DeepMind’s AlphaGenome Atlas provides researchers with an extensive, free dataset of all possible single-letter DNA mutations, validated by major genomic institutions. Available for academic use now and soon to be commercially accessible via Google Cloud, this tool aims to significantly advance rare disease research by making comprehensive genetic data more accessible.

Advancements in AI Skin Cancer Detection Highlight Challenges for Darker Skin Tones
AI tools for skin cancer detection are improving but remain biased towards lighter skin tones, leading to less accurate diagnoses for people with darker skin. This is due to training data heavily favoring images of lighter skin, causing disparities in healthcare outcomes. Addressing this requires more diverse and representative datasets to ensure AI works effectively and fairly for all skin tones.
Vara Secures First-Ever CE Mark for Fully Autonomous AI Mammogram Analysis
Vara, a Berlin company, is the first in the world to receive CE clearance for an AI tool that autonomously reviews and closes breast cancer screening cases without radiologist intervention, pioneering a new era in medical AI diagnostics.
